Midwest Strategic Trust
312 Walnut Street
Cincinnati, Ohio 45202-4004

Gentlemen:

         This opinion is rendered by us as special Massachusetts counsel to
Midwest Strategic Trust (the "Trust") in connection with the registration,
pursuant to Section 24(e) of the Investment Company Act of 1940, of 1,653,973
Shares of Beneficial Interest of the Trust's U.S. Government Securities Fund and
1,105,173 Shares of Beneficial Interest of the Trust's Treasury Total Return
Fund described in Post-Effective Amendment No. 30 (the "Registered Shares") to
the Trust's Registration Statement under the Securities Act of 1933, as amended.

         The Trust is organized pursuant to a Restated Agreement and Declaration
of Trust under Massachusetts law as what is commonly known as a Massachusetts
business trust.

         We have examined the Trust's Restated Agreement and Declaration of
Trust, its Bylaws, a Certificate of the Secretary of the Trust concerning
certain actions of the Trustees of the Trust, the text of the aforesaid
Post-Effective Amendment No. 30, and such other documents as we deem appropriate
for the purpose of this opinion.

         Based upon the foregoing, we are of the opinion that under
Massachusetts law the Registered Shares, when issued and paid for in accordance
with the Prospectus contained in the Trust's Registration Statement in effect at
the time of such issuance, will be legally issued, fully paid and nonassessable
by the Trust.

         We consent to this opinion being filed as an exhibit to the aforesaid
Post-Effective Amendment No. 30.
